Overview of the South Korean Healthcare Landscape
South Korea is known for its well-established and advanced healthcare system, which is marked by high levels of healthcare access and excellent medical outcomes. As one of the leading countries in medical technology, South Korea’s healthcare industry has consistently adopted innovative technologies to improve patient care and treatment procedures. The country’s growing demand for interventional imaging systems can be attributed to several factors, including a rapidly aging population, rising chronic disease rates, and a well-developed infrastructure that supports the adoption of advanced medical devices. Interventional imaging systems have become indispensable in a variety of clinical procedures, such as surgery, biopsy, and catheter-based treatments, making them integral to the country’s healthcare strategy. The South Korean government’s focus on enhancing healthcare services through technology-driven initiatives further supports the expansion of the interventional imaging systems market.
Technological Advancements and Innovations
South Korea is at the forefront of medical technology innovation, and this is particularly evident in the realm of interventional imaging systems. Advances in imaging modalities like X-ray, CT, MRI, and ultrasound have revolutionized diagnostic and interventional practices. Additionally, the integration of hybrid imaging systems and artificial intelligence (AI) is rapidly gaining traction in the country’s medical community. Hybrid imaging, which combines technologies such as PET and CT or PET and MRI, provides more detailed and accurate visualizations of the body, allowing clinicians to conduct precise and minimally invasive procedures. AI is also being leveraged to enhance imaging capabilities by improving the accuracy of diagnostics, reducing the time required for interpretation, and minimizing human error. South Korean manufacturers are increasingly incorporating these cutting-edge technologies into their interventional imaging systems, thus setting the stage for higher precision in clinical interventions. The continuous development and enhancement of imaging technologies ensure a steady demand for these systems in various medical institutions throughout South Korea.
Market Dynamics and Demand Drivers
The South Korean interventional imaging systems market is driven by various factors, including an aging population, increasing prevalence of lifestyle diseases, and growing demand for minimally invasive procedures. According to demographic trends, South Korea is experiencing rapid aging, with the number of elderly individuals expected to significantly rise in the coming years. Older individuals tend to experience higher rates of cardiovascular diseases, cancers, and neurological disorders, all of which require advanced imaging for diagnosis and treatment. This demographic shift has led to an increased need for interventional imaging systems to support minimally invasive surgeries and real-time diagnostics. Additionally, the increasing prevalence of chronic diseases such as diabetes and hypertension in the country is boosting the demand for imaging technologies to monitor disease progression and facilitate timely interventions. The strong presence of both public and private healthcare facilities, along with increasing government investment in healthcare infrastructure, has created a conducive environment for the adoption of interventional imaging systems across the country.
Regulatory Environment and Government Support
South Korea’s regulatory framework is essential in ensuring that only safe, effective, and high-quality medical technologies are made available in the market. The Ministry of Food and Drug Safety (MFDS) is responsible for regulating medical devices, including interventional imaging systems. The regulatory process in South Korea is thorough, and manufacturers must comply with stringent standards to obtain the necessary approvals for their products. While the regulatory environment can be demanding, it assures consumers and healthcare providers of the quality and safety of the medical devices used. The South Korean government also supports the growth of the medical technology sector through incentives, research funding, and initiatives aimed at enhancing the country’s healthcare capabilities. This includes significant investments in research and development (R&D), healthcare modernization, and the integration of advanced technologies into clinical practice. As the government continues to focus on elevating the quality of healthcare services, manufacturers of interventional imaging systems can expect a favorable market environment.
Challenges and Future Market Outlook
While South Korea’s interventional imaging systems market presents significant growth opportunities, there are several challenges that market participants must address. The high cost of advanced imaging systems remains one of the key barriers to market expansion, especially for smaller hospitals and clinics. These facilities may struggle to afford the latest high-end technologies, which could hinder the widespread adoption of interventional imaging systems. Additionally, the need for highly trained medical personnel to operate complex imaging systems is a critical challenge, as continuous training and professional development are required to keep pace with technological advancements. Despite these challenges, the future outlook for South Korea’s interventional imaging systems market remains strong. With continuous innovation in medical imaging technologies, the growing demand for minimally invasive procedures, and the increasing need for accurate diagnostic capabilities, the market is poised for sustained growth. Manufacturers that can offer cost-effective, high-performance solutions, along with robust training and support systems, will be well-positioned to capitalize on the expanding opportunities in the South Korean market.
